If you load for a 30-30 click.Dec 22, 2009 · Figures show that a 444 Marlin with a 240 grain bullet loaded to 2,400 feet per second (in a 7.5 pound rifle) only has a recoil of 23.3 pounds. Shown figures for a 45-70 with a 300 grain bullet loaded to 1,800 feel per second (in a 7.0 pound rifle) is 23.9 pounds, while a 400 grain bullet at 1,330 feet per second is only 18.7 pounds.

That being said I own a 444s and 1895 Gs in .45-70. IMO the .444 has a sharper, quicker recoil and the .45-70 has a longer push to it if that makes sense. ... Dec 7, 2010 · The main prob is that there are a lot fewer 444 factory loads than .45-70, and 444 is harder to find in stores. There is also somewhat of a difference in bullets, since a lot of 444 jacketed bullet loads employ pistol bullets and the .45-70 employs bullets designed for the most part solely for a rifle.

Engineered for the hunt, the BFR can take everything from grouse to grizzly.The 45-70 cartridge had been dormant and all but unused since the 1890's, but Marlin introduced a modern version of the 1895 in 1972 chambered for 45-70 with plans of dropping the 444.
